Tackle Warehouse Review
I recently broke my Kistler H3. I was just going to replace the tip, then I remembered about my warranty. I just bought the rod last April. So I called up TW and they told me to ship it back and they'd replace it for free because these rods carry a 3 year warranty. I asked if I could replace it with a different brand rod and they said yes. I ended up getting a Dobyns Champion XP Split Grip. I sent my broken rod off on a Monday and received my new rod yesterday afternoon. Great customer service.
